1. Aired: May 18, 2025A devastating bomb explodes on Pan Am flight 103 over Lockerbie, Scotland, cl...
2. Aired: May 19, 2025The aftermath of the bombing sees a mounting sense of urgency as the Scottish...
3. Aired: May 25, 2025The Scottish police travel to the US with fresh evidence and a promising lead...
4. Aired: May 26, 2025A small clothes shop on the island of Malta becomes a prime suspect after Sco...